Output fe23b23dcee376419363922e41d82534122843ed9d806408ee0ac8cf1befe8a4:0

value
942573274
script pubkey
OP_0 OP_PUSHBYTES_20 89f089d91572e45add24d9535640bec7cbccd626
address
bc1q38cgnkg4wtj94hfym9f4vs97cl9ue43xhr8dgj
transaction
fe23b23dcee376419363922e41d82534122843ed9d806408ee0ac8cf1befe8a4
confirmations
395625
spent
true